How To Start The Phantom Oxcart Quest
Once you’vefinished Nation of the Lambent Flameand successfully entered Battahlyou’ll begin to hear rumblings of a Phantom Oxcartthat can only be seen at night.
To get some more concrete details, head back to theWest Oxcart Stand in Vernworthand look around until yousee two men talkingabout the Oxcart,triggering The Phantom Oxcart quest.

If you don’t see the two men, rest and return to the location, and you’ll eventually hear their conversation.
How To Find The Phantom Oxcart
From here, there will be an objective marker on your map indicating where The Phantom Oxcart has been sighted, but you’ll need towait until nighttime to get the oxcart to appear.
Once it’s night, make your way out of Vernworthtoward the northeast, then follow the road over thewooden bridgetoward themarker.

After crossing the bridge, get off the roadand move slowly along therightside, near the bushes.
The Phantom Oxcart will appear, but be careful, as you must approach slowly and remainunseento hear the conversation betweenMansennand thesoldier.

The conversation will end, butstay out of sightand do not approach Mansenn or the soldier yet.
Let Mansenn leave with the oxcart, then turn your attention toward the soldier.

Dealing With The Soldier
When you approach, thesoldier will attempt to flee.
Runafter him and press “Grab” when you are in rangeto apprehend the soldier, triggering a conversation.
During the conversation, the soldier will admit that he has been aiding Mansenn in a pawn smuggling operation.

How To Gather Evidence Of Smuggling
You’ll want tohead back to the same location at nightthat you did last time, but this time around you’re going toinfiltrate The Phantom Oxcart.
Tell your pawns to “Wait"somewhere far away andout of sightas you approach the area near the bridge.
Then,strip off all your armor, weapons, and ringsto disguise yourself as a pawn being picked up by the oxcart.
If you leave your rings on, you willscareMansenn off.
Approach Mansenn and the cart slowly from the road, slightly off to the side, but don’t frighten him.
If Mansenn gets spooked for whatever reason, you mustreturn the next nightand try again.
He will eventually stop and talk to you, even if you have spooked him before.
Blend in with the pawns whilelistening to Masenn drone onand on, giving his thoughts about pawns.
Along the route, you’ll be attacked by a group ofgoblins.
Fight them offand return to the cart to continue along with the journey.
Eventually, you will arrive at theCheckpoint Rest Townand are shown off to a few guards, who proceed to beat you.
Sit there andtake the beating to avoid drawing suspicion; after a minute, they will stop, and you can continue your trip on the oxcart.
Eventually, you will reach your destination:The Spellseal Door in Bakbattahl.
You arrive at the door and are quicklyoutedby someone who recognizesthat you aren’t a pawn.
The soldiers all attack, so you mustdefeat the entire group of enemieswith your pawns.
